Ticket: Echo Hall audio-guide app drops playback mid-exhibit. Visitors at the Marrowgate museum report audio cutting out when moving between beacon zones 4 and 5; the app re-triggers the zone intro instead of resuming the current track. Likely cause: beacon debounce window too short after the proximity SDK update. Impact: moderate — roughly a dozen complaints per day at peak. On-call: restart the beacon gateway as a stopgap and monitor the playback error rate. Repro builds are pinned under the token below.

session token of hahop-yahif = htk31_138eb45c7d40b38b91415eca52da01d

Replica lag on the Fennwick cluster tripped twice this week during the nightly export from Orchidline. The alarm threshold hasn't been revisited since we doubled write volume in the spring. If it fires again, throttle the export rather than promoting a replica — promotion costs more than the lag. Current alarm and throttle settings are as follows.

tuning table, hahag-kagup:
QUOTAS = {
    "briix": 567,
    "tamael": 441,
    "gordor": 613,
}

## Deployment

Bulk edits in the Orchardpane admin table are gated behind a feature flag, so rolling this out is pretty low-drama. Ship the backend first, wait for healthy replicas, then enable the flag for internal staff before going wide. Row updates batch in groups of 200, and partial failures roll back cleanly. Before flipping anything, double-check that staging matches the production values below.

settings of yawif-yafop:
[druys]
port = 9000
region = south-3
host = druys.zemvarsoft.internal
team = frador
timeout_ms = 3000
retries = 4

## v4.2.0 — Heads up, plugin folks

We renamed `PARTITION_MODE` to `SHARDLOOM_PARTITION_STRATEGY` now that Shardloom supports monthly table partitioning out of the box. If your plugin reads the old key, it'll keep working until v5, but you'll get a deprecation warning in the logs. Set it to `monthly` to get one partition per calendar month, which makes pruning old rows way cheaper. The rotation job also needs its signing credential in your env file, so add this line:

sealed setting: LEDGER_TOKEN5=6d086